What are Driver Qualification Forms?
Driver Qualification Forms are essential documents used in the U.S. employment and transportation sectors. These forms primarily align with the Federal Motor Carrier Safety Regulations (FMCSRs), ensuring that both drivers and employers adhere to the necessary safety standards. A complete Driver Qualification Form typically includes several key components, such as the Application for Employment and the Medical Examiner’s Certificate. This paperwork is not only critical for compliance but also helps assure that drivers meet the qualifications required for operating commercial motor vehicles.

Eligibility Criteria for Driver Qualification Forms
Certain prerequisites must be met by drivers who wish to utilize Driver Qualification Forms. The key qualifications include holding a valid Commercial Driver’s License (CDL), meeting age requirements, and satisfying the physical health standards as mandated by the FMCSRs. Additional documentation, like a medical examiner’s certificate, is also necessary to support this process.
